Transaction 90c80fce8ce8748a51a9142df2ffa4a7b86854e1c2f9523d5006fddd58c77de7

1 Input
2 Outputs
  • 90c80fce8ce8748a51a9142df2ffa4a7b86854e1c2f9523d5006fddd58c77de7:0
  • value  1307515
    address  3CVoepyvZHuSuxmLLMTrWAh5Bw96vbRCTZ
  • 90c80fce8ce8748a51a9142df2ffa4a7b86854e1c2f9523d5006fddd58c77de7:1
  • value  12156447
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e